    FLUORESCENCE RESONANCE ENERGY TRANSFER DYE NUCLEOTIDE TERMINATORS: A NEW SYNTHETIC APPROACH FOR HIGH-THROUGHOUT DNA SEQUENCING
    摘要:
    Fluorescence resonance energy transfer (FRET) based dye-nucleotide terminators (10-13) were designed, synthesized, and formulated with Thermo Sequenase(TM) II DNA polymerase into a robust kit for high throughput DNA sequencing. The key energy transfer (ET) rigid and linear linker (2), required for the syntheses of energy transfer cassettes (6-9) was synthesized via Heck coupling reaction on t-Boc-L-4-iodo-phenylalanine (1) with N-TFA-propargylamine.

  • Unnatural amino acid derived FRET cassettes, terminators and their DNA sequencing potential
    作者:Satyam Nampalli、Weihong Zhang、T Sudhakar Rao、Haiguang Xiao、Lakshmi P Kotra、Shiv Kumar
    DOI:10.1016/s0040-4039(02)00196-x
    日期:2002.3
    An unnatural, tri-functional amino acid. t-BOC-L-para-amino-phenylalanine (1). was utilized in the design and syntheses of highly efficient FRET cassettes (4-7) and converted them into 2'.3'-dideoxynucleotide terminators (8-11) for investigating DNA sequencing potential coupled with a thermostable DNA polymerase.
